Buyer’s Guide: 3 Key Factors to Consider for best eyelid cream for eczema sensitive skin

1. Ingredient Purity and Hypoallergenic Certification

For the delicate eyelid area, the absolute absence of common irritants like fragrances, parabens, sulfates, and phthalates is non-negotiable. A cream must be formulated with a minimal, hypoallergenic ingredient list and ideally be certified by a recognized dermatological board to ensure it won’t trigger a flare-up.

2. Soothing Efficacy vs. Cosmetic Elegance

There is often a trade-off between a cream’s medical-grade, occlusive strength and its cosmetic feel. Heavy, petrolatum-based creams offer superior barrier repair and moisture retention but can feel greasy. Lighter lotions absorb quickly but may not provide the intense, long-lasting hydration needed to combat severe eyelid eczema.

3. Material Quality and Long-Term Skin Safety

The quality of emollients and active ingredients determines both safety and longevity of results. Look for creams containing high-quality, natural colloidal oat, ceramides, or medical-grade lanolin. These ingredients should be sustainably sourced and processed to maintain purity, ensuring safe, long-term use without compromising the skin’s natural barrier.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Can I use regular eczema cream on my eyelids?

A1: No, you should use a product specifically formulated for the eyelid area, as regular body creams may contain stronger actives or irritants unsuitable for the thin, sensitive periocular skin.

Q2: How often should I apply eyelid cream for eczema?

A2: Apply a thin layer at least twice daily, and immediately after cleansing, to maintain a constant protective barrier and soothe itching throughout the day and night.

Q3: Can I wear makeup over my eczema eyelid cream?

A3: Yes, but only after the cream has fully absorbed into the skin, which typically takes 10-15 minutes, to avoid diluting the treatment or causing makeup to slide.

Q4: How quickly should I expect to see results?

A4: With consistent use, significant reduction in redness and itching can often be seen within a few days, but full skin barrier repair may take several weeks.

Q5: Is it safe if the cream accidentally gets in my eyes?

A5: Formulas designed for eyelids are typically ophthalmologist-tested to be non-irritating, but you should rinse your eye thoroughly with water if any product gets directly into it.
